Chocolate Business

Of Italian origin, Sylvana emigrated to England from Lugano, Switzerland, with her family when she was ten years old. Later she married Pierre, who was also Swiss, and worked in his designer clothingbusiness in London. In 1980, theymoved to Oxford and opened a French style restaurant.

The restaurant was very successful, but Sylvana found it difficult to get high quality after-dinner chocolates in England. She wasso disappointed about this that she decided to return to Lugano and learn how to make them herself. A friend of hers owned a large chocolate factory there, and he happily showed her how chocolate were manufactured. When Sylvana came back to England she started producing hand-made chocolates for her restaurant. She used top-quality ingredients, and the chocolates were praised by all who tasted them.

The idea of establishing a hand-made confectionery businesscame almost by chance. One day they contacted a famous chain of quality food stores in London. The firm’s chief buyer expressed interest in their products, and the following week they went to London with their samples. To their astonishment, they left the buyer’s office with an order for 30 kilos!

Today, the chocolates are selling well in the UK, but Sylvana and Pierre are ambitious: they would like to extendtheir business. They would also like to expand into Europe as soon as possible.
